Output e4cc05429e82b4a17568e5ba8902f7757a7e33f87c0ffb3c35ac820aac1f8f86:30

value
949622
script pubkey
OP_0 OP_PUSHBYTES_20 43a52c9114deb62182fa9f7bd72b3e739b119e3a
address
bc1qgwjjeyg5m6mzrqh6naaaw2e7wwd3r836nwjre0
transaction
e4cc05429e82b4a17568e5ba8902f7757a7e33f87c0ffb3c35ac820aac1f8f86
spent
true